是否需要管理员权限,取决于安装包要改动系统的哪一部分:如果它要写入Program Files、/Applications、系统注册表(HKLM)、安装驱动或注册为系统服务,通常必须要管理员权限;如果只是把程序放到当前用户目录、使用“便携版”或通过应用商店/沙箱机制安装,大多不需要。换句话说,不是“海王出海”这个名字决定权限,而是安装行为决定权限。

先用一个比喻把事情讲清楚
想象把一本书放到家里的书架和公共图书馆的藏书架。把书放到自己的书桌上不需要管理员许可;把书放进图书馆、改动馆内目录、或者把书装进图书馆的安全柜,那就得管理员同意。安装软件也是类似:放到用户目录通常不需要管理员,把东西写进系统目录或修改全局配置就需要。
不同平台上权限需求的常见规则
下面用表格把常见系统和典型行为对应起来,这样一看就明白是否需要管理员权限。
| 平台 | 典型需要管理员的操作 | 是否常需管理员 |
| Windows(桌面) | 写入 Program Files、修改 HKLM 注册表、安装系统服务或驱动、改系统防火墙 | 通常需要 |
| macOS | 写入 /Applications、安装 .pkg(需要写入系统目录或启动守护进程) | 通常需要(拖拽到用户目录例外) |
| Linux | apt/yum/dpkg 安装、写入 /usr、加载内核模块 | 通常需要 root(sudo) |
| Android | 安装 APK(非系统应用通常不需 root;但若要安装为系统应用或修改系统分区则需 root) | 一般不需要管理员(设备 root 限制例外) |
| iOS | 越狱或写入系统分区、安装企业签名的配置文件(MDM 情况例外) | App Store 安装不需要;系统级安装通常需要设备管理权限 |
判断“海王出海”安装是否需要管理员权限的实际步骤(可照着做)
- 查看安装包类型:.msi、.exe(有安装向导)、.zip(解压便携版)、.dmg/.pkg(macOS)等。通常 MSI/EXE/PKG 更可能要求系统权限。
- 阅读安装说明或发行页:官方说明通常会写“需要管理员权限”或列出要修改的系统组件。
- 右键属性和数字签名(Windows):查看安装程序签名是否可信,避免未知来源的 admin 提示。
- 试运行安装程序:在没有管理员权限的普通用户下双击安装,观察是否弹出 UAC(Windows)或要求输入管理员密码(macOS)。
- 用工具查看安装行为:像 Process Monitor(仅限高级用户)可以观察是否尝试写入 Program Files 或 HKLM。
常见判断依据(更具体)
- 安装是否要写入系统目录(Program Files、/usr、/Applications)?是 → 需要管理员。
- 是否要注册系统服务或开机自启守护进程?是 → 需要管理员。
- 是否要安装内核驱动或网络驱动?是 → 需要管理员/root 权限。
- 只是解压到用户目录或通过应用商店安装?通常不需要管理员。
如果你没有管理员权限,有哪些替代方案?
很多时候不必强行去拿管理员权限,有些方法可以绕过或变通:
- 使用便携版(Portable):把程序解压到当前用户目录(例如 Windows 的 %LOCALAPPDATA% 或 macOS 的 ~/Applications),不涉及系统目录。
- 安装到用户目录:某些安装程序允许选择“安装到当前用户”或“仅为当前用户安装”。
- 使用虚拟化/沙箱:像 Windows 上的 Sandbox、虚拟机或容器中安装,避免修改宿主系统。
- 请求IT/管理员协助:在公司环境下,说明需求并请管理员代为安装或使用企业软件分发(MSI/MDM)。
- 使用应用商店版:通过 Microsoft Store、Mac App Store、Google Play、App Store 安装通常不需本地管理员权限(因为由系统包管理)。
- 打包为用户安装包(开发者选项):如果你是开发者,让发布者提供可以安装到用户目录的版本。
安全角度:为什么不要随便授权管理员权限?
给安装程序管理员权限就像给陌生人打开你家的钥匙:程序将有能力修改系统关键设置、加入开机自启、安装驱动或把恶意代码放入系统层面。一旦授予,清理和恢复都很麻烦。
- 仔细验证来源:确认安装包来自官方网站或可信渠道并有数字签名。
- 最小化权限原则:只在确实需要时授予管理员权限,不要长期使用管理员账号运行日常软件。
- 备份与还原点:在 Windows 上创建系统还原点或在 macOS 上做好 Time Machine 备份,以便出问题时回退。
举几个典型场景,告诉你“需要/不需要”的理由
- 场景 A:下载一个 ZIP,里面有一个 exe 可直接运行
如果你把它解压在用户目录并直接运行,一般不需要管理员权限。但如果它试图写入 Program Files 或注册表 HKLM,就会被 UAC 拦下。 - 场景 B:官方提供 MSI 安装包
MSI 安装通常会修改系统注册表或写入系统目录,安装时常会弹出 UAC,要管理员权限。 - 场景 C:移动端通过商店安装
Google Play / App Store 安装不涉及系统管理员权限,普通用户即可完成。但如果需要设备管理权限或企业签名,情形会复杂。 - 场景 D:需要开机自启并作为服务运行
注册系统服务通常需要管理员权限,因为这是对系统级行为的修改。
如果确实需要管理员权限,如何安全地执行安装
- 确认来源并校验数字签名或哈希值(发行方提供)
- 在管理员账号下运行安装程序,或右键选择“以管理员身份运行”
- 注意安装选项,尽量选择“为当前用户安装”或取消安装不需要的系统组件
- 安装完成后,用普通用户账号运行软件,避免长期以管理员身份使用
- 若有企业网络或防火墙策略,提前与IT沟通,按公司的变更控制流程执行
补充:开发者如何减少对管理员权限的依赖
- 提供便携版并支持安装到用户目录
- 尽量使用用户级别的注册表/配置(HKCU 而非 HKLM)
- 把需要系统权限的功能做成可选插件,用户按需安装
- 提供通过商店分发的版本,让系统包管理负责权限问题
最后,几个实用小贴士(边写边想的那种)
- 不确定就先不点“是/允许”,截屏安装提示发给懂行的同事或IT支持。
- 如果安装程序总是要求管理员权限,但你只想试用一个功能,寻找“便携版”或旧版本试试。
- 在公司设备上,遵守公司的软件安装政策,避免私自提权安装导致安全问题。
如果你能告诉我“海王出海”这个安装包的扩展名(比如 .msi/.exe/.zip/.apk)和你准备安装的操作系统,我可以给出更具体的步骤和命令,甚至写一份供你或管理员参考的安装脚本(或流程清单)。